6. Your Rights (GDPR)
Under the UK GDPR, you have the following rights:
- Right of Access: Request a copy of your personal data
- Right to Rectification: Request correction of inaccurate data
- Right to Erasure: Request deletion of your data ("right to be forgotten")
- Right to Restriction: Request restriction of processing
- Right to Data Portability: Receive your data in a machine-readable format
- Right to Object: Object to processing based on legitimate interests
- Right to Withdraw Consent: Withdraw consent at any time where processing is based on consent
